WebThis last truth table proves that "if P, then Q" means the same thing as "(not(P)) or Q". Note that the third and fifth columns are the same. ... In the truth tables above, there is only one case where "if P, then Q" is false: namely, P is true and Q is false. Typically, the writer will skip to this combination ... Web19 de set. de 2024 · In simpler words, the true values in the truth table are for the statement “ A implies B ”. Conversely, if the result is false that means that the statement “ A implies B ” is also false. Bear in mind that ( A → B) is just a truth function whose lookup table is defined as ( ¬ A ∨ B) 's truth table.
